针对航空装备体系构成复杂的特点,将故障树分析引入航空装备体系结构贡献率评估问题,提出基于故障树分析的评估方法。从作战装备、信息支援装备和保障装备三个方面构建航空装备体系结构,建造航空装备体系结构故障树;采用底事件的关键重要度指标来计算航空装备的体系结构贡献率,建立基于关键重要度的航空装备体系结构贡献率评估模型;以某航空装备体系为例进行建模分析。分析结果表明:所提方法能够准确评估航空装备体系结构贡献率,为确定航空装备体系结构短板、优化航空装备体系结构等提供方法支撑。  相似文献

Barbara 《防务技术》2021,17(5):1740-1752
Ammonium nitrate and fuel oil (ANFO) based explosive is a classic example of non-ideal high explosives. Its detonation is characterized by a strong dependence of detonation parameters on explosive charge diameter, presence and characteristics of confinement, as well as incomplete consumption of explosive at the sonic point.In this work we propose a detonation model based on the Wood-Kirkwood (WK) theory coupled with the thermochemical code EXPLO5 and supplemented with reaction rate models. Our objective is to analyze the validity of the model for highly non-ideal ANFO explosives, with emphasis on effect of reaction rate models.It was found that both single-step and two-step pressure-based models can be calibrated to reproduce experimental detonation velocity-charge radius data of ANFO at radii significantly above the failure radius (i.e. for D/Did > ∼0.6). Single-step pressure-based model, with the pressure exponent equal to 1.4, proved to be the most accurate, even in the vicinity of the failure radius. The impact of the rate models is most evident on temporal (and spatial) distribution of flow parameters in detonation driving zone, especially when it comes to the conversion and width of detonation driving zone.  相似文献

The photostabilies of hexanitrostillbene(HNS)were studied at 1%wt.of photostabilizers.The photo-stabilizers of Chiguard BP-12(UV-531),ADK STAB LA-326(UV-326),ADK STAB LA-32(UV-P),Irganox 1010 and Everstab LS944 were used in this study.A photoreactor including a 30 W monochromatic UV lamp was used for investigation of photodegradations of solid HNS.The changes in surface area of HNS peak in HPLC chromatogram at time intervals of 2,4,6 and 8 h were used for calculation of kinetic rate constants of photodegradation process.The compound of UV-P photostabilizer was found to have the greatest effect on enhancing photostability for HNS among the investigated photostabilizers.The kinetic rate constants were obtained 6.2 × 10-2 and 4.1 × 10-2 h-1,respectively,for photodegradation process of HNS in absence and in presence of UV-P.  相似文献

Polyurea is an elastomeric material that can be applied to enhance the protection ability of structures under blast and impact loading.In order to study the compressive mechanical properties of SiC/polyurea nanocomposites under quasi-static and dynamic loading,a universal testing machine and split Hop-kinson pressure bar(SHPB)apparatus were used respectively.The stress-strain curves were obtained on polyurea and its composites at strain rates of 0.001-8000 s-1.The results of the experiment suggested that increase in the strain rates led to the rise of the flow stress,compressive strength,strain rate sensitivity and strain energy.This indicates that all of the presented materials were dependent on strain rate.Moreover,these mechanical characters were enhanced by incorporating a small amount of SiC into polyurea matrix.The relation between yield stress and strain rates were established using the power law functions.Finally,in order to investigate the fracture surfaces and inside information of failed specimens,scanning electron microscopy(SEM)and micro X-ray computed tomography(micro-CT)were used respectively.Multiple voids,crazes,micro-cracks and cracking were observed in fracture surfaces.On the other hand,the cracking propagation was found in the micro-CT slice images.It is essential to understand the deformation and failure mechanisms in all the polyurea materials.  相似文献

二级迭代法由内、外迭代和内迭代次数三部分组成。给出了线性方程组二级迭代法R1-收敛因子的一个上界,这个上界由内、外迭代的R1-收敛因子和内迭代次数所决定,其主部为外迭代的R1-收敛因子。在矩阵单调性条件下,对于任何内迭代方法和任意内迭代次数,证明了外迭代的R1-收敛因子也是二级迭代法R1-收敛因子的下界。所得结果反映了内、外迭代的收敛速度以及内迭代次数对于二级迭代法收敛速度的综合影响。  相似文献

In this paper we consider the problem of scheduling a set of jobs on a single machine on which a rate‐modifying activity may be performed. The rate‐modifying activity is an activity that changes the production rate of the machine. So the processing time of a job is a variable, which depends on whether it is scheduled before or after the rate‐modifying activity. We assume that the rate‐modifying activity can take place only at certain predetermined time points, which is a constrained case of a similar problem discussed in the literature. The decisions under consideration are whether and when to schedule the rate‐modifying activity, and how to sequence the jobs in order to minimize some objectives. We study the problems of minimizing makespan and total completion time. We first analyze the computational complexity of both problems for most of the possible versions. The analysis shows that the problems are NP‐hard even for some special cases. Furthermore, for the NP‐hard cases of the makespan problem, we present a pseudo‐polynomial time optimal algorithm and a fully polynomial time approximation scheme. For the total completion time problem, we provide a pseudo‐polynomial time optimal algorithm for the case with agreeable modifying rates. © 2005 Wiley Periodicals, Inc. 一种改进的变异粒子群算法研究   总被引:2,自引:0,他引:2  
粒子群优化算法PSO(Partic le Swarm Optim ization)是一类性能优越的寻优算法。但由于早熟问题,影响了算法性能的发挥。针对这一问题,引入粒子距离的概念,提出一种新的PSO改进方法(称为NA-PSO)。通过求解组网雷达的系统偏差,表明了NA-PSO算法的可行性,与对比方法相比较,能有效配准,且具有更好的收敛精度和更快的进化速度。  相似文献

为了控制和防范火灾的发生,减少其对人民和社会的威胁,对建筑物进行更为准确、高效的火灾风险评估十分必要。在层次分析法的基础上,选取不同层次的评价者,采用程度分析法对建筑消防安全指标的安全度和权重进行评估,然后根据各个指标的安全度和权重的评估值得到建筑的安全度,最后运用程度分析法对某购物广场的消防安全度进行了评估。评价结果说明程度分析法脱离了以往专家打分的方法对评价者要求过高的束缚,同时比专家打分的方法具有更好的稳定性,是对消防安全评价方法的一个补充。  相似文献

针对传统单星二维干涉仪测向定位存在的设备量大、易受通道间幅度/相位不一致性影响等缺点,提出了在单颗自旋卫星上只安装两个接收通道构成一维干涉仪,测量相位差变化率的无源定位新方法,采用了基于粒子群优化(PSO)的定位算法,分析了干涉仪转速以及旋转平面对定位性能的影响.结果表明,增大干涉仪转速有利于提高定位精度,为了使星下点周围各个方向上都有较好的定位精度,干涉仪旋转平面应与初始观测时刻卫星位置矢量垂直,PS0算法的定位精度能够接近定位误差的克拉美罗下限(CRLB).  相似文献
